15 Wyverns Commit to Play College Sports

After a touch-and-go season for all student-athletes due to the pandemic, a number of KO students committed to play sports at the collegiate level. On a magnificent Saturday, May 15, 15 Wyverns from the Class of 2021 signed their athletic college commitment on the turf field. We are proud of their perseverance!
